Anime, or Japanese animation, has become a global phenomenon, with a huge following not only in Japan but also worldwide. Anime encompasses a wide range of styles and genres, from action-adventure series like "Dragon Ball" and "Naruto" to romantic comedies like "Clannad" and "Toradora!" Japanese television, on the other hand, offers a wide range of programming, including dramas, comedies, and variety shows. Japanese television dramas, known as "dorama," are extremely popular, with many shows being broadcast simultaneously on multiple channels. The Japanese television industry is also known for its innovative and often experimental approach to storytelling, with many shows pushing the boundaries of conventional narrative structures.
